Lefthand Canyon reconstruction update

Posted on: January 22nd, 2016

Hello Lefthand Canyon construction listserv subscriber –

I was just informed that the contractor will need to use flaggers next Tuesday, Jan. 26 to move traffic at the new bridge construction site just west of the intersection with James Canyon. This will result in travel delays (up to five minutes) as only one lane will be open. They’ll do their best to move people through the zone quickly, but we wanted to make sure you were aware. Other than that, every other travel restriction will remain the same. On other days next week, there may be short (1 minute) delays at the intersection as equipment is moved through the work zone, but they’ll do their best to avoid this if possible. I apologize for any inconvenience.

Throughout the work zone, construction remains on schedule and crews are optimistic that it will stay that way.
